Lyndsi is a modern phonetic spelling variation of the English surname Lindsay. It originates from the region of Lindsey in Lincolnshire, which derives from the Old English 'Lindesege' meaning 'Linden tree island'. While the name was historically used for both genders, this specific spelling is almost exclusively feminine.
Less common today
Lyndsi isn't in the latest US Top 1000. It last peaked at #2,186 in 1991.
